This review is from: Vol. 1-Idol Tryouts-Ghostly International (Audio CD)
I was SOOO sick of the same trance/house/techno year after year that I had to totally diverge away from the bumping club scene...Then one day I heard about this label, Ghostly, because they are from the Detroit area...and were apparently starting a whole new branch of electronic music. I started to see articles in urb, rolling stone, entertainment weekly, etc..so I checked them out. some of the tracks on this album may be too intelligent and experimental for the average music listener, but every track could be classified as a different genre--it's that diverse and creative. Dykehouse has alternative in him, dabrye-hip hop. and matthew dear has the minimal techno tracks that famous djs all around the world are playing. The CD is AWESOME--and they are on the rise...as a music fanatic, I HIGHLY recommend the artists on this compilation.

This review is from: Vol. 1-Idol Tryouts-Ghostly International (Audio CD)
I bought this CD based on one good track that I heard on Pandora -- "Laundry" by Midwest Product. It's a great track, but nothing else on this record measures up. Slow, disjointed rhythms, repetitive unimaginative synth work, no melodic centers to most of the songs, and a distinct lack of theme or direction for the collection. A waste of $. I should have listened to more samples before I bought. Other than Midwest Product, the only good thing about this CD is the very cool graphic art.

This review is from: Vol. 1-Idol Tryouts-Ghostly International (Audio CD)
Idol Tryouts a pretty good record for the up and coming Ann Arbor MI label Ghostly International. The only complaint is some of the music sounds a little generic. But that should soon change with new groups added to the label like Twine, James Cotton and Kosik.
